摘要
目的 探讨活性碳纤维净化空气的效果。方法 选择 2种型号、不同企业生产的以活性碳纤维为主的净化材料 2 0份 ,放在与之相配套的海尔 KFR- 2 5空调器的室内机和海尔 KQ- 12空气清新机内 ,在人为模拟的密闭房间进行循环试验。结果 打开动力机 30 min,空气中 CO、可吸入颗粒物、氨气、空气细菌总数均低于本底浓度 ,且差异具有显著性意义 (P<0 .0 0 1)。结论 活性碳纤维净化材料对室内空气有一定的净化作用。
Objective To study the efficiency of air purification by active carbon fibers Methods The air purification experiments were carried out with circulating air in simulated airtight rooms by means of Haier KFR 25 air conditioner and Haier KQ 12 air cleaner 20 samples of air purifying materials mainly made by 2 brands of active carbon fibers manufactured by different enterprises were selected and stalled in the indoor set of air conditioner and air cleaner for testing Results After the 30 min running of the air conditioner and air purifier,the levels of carbon monoxide,inhalable particulates, ammonia and the total count of bacteria were all significantly lower than those related background values( P<0 01 ) Conclusion Active carbon fibers presented a certain capacity for purifying indoor air pollutants
